Wofford College

Wofford College, established in 1854, is a small liberal arts college located in Spartanburg, South Carolina, United States. The campus is spread across an area of 145 acres. The college is a member of the American Association of Botanical Gardens and Arboreta. Wofford offers a wide variety of academic majors in subjects including accounting, business economics, chemistry, computer science, chinese language and culture. It also offers several pre-professional programs.

Wofford College has an active Greek life. The campus hosts more than 12 chapters of national fraternities and sororities. There are also several student clubs and organizations in the campus. Some of the popular ones include the Senior Order of Gnomes, Pre-Ministerial Society, Alpha Phi Omega Service Fraternity, and Wofford Ambassadors.

Students

The student enrollment at Wofford College was 1,363 in 2007 (1,350 full-time equivalent).

About 50% of the freshmen class in 2007 was male and women were 50% of the class.

Undergrads are 100% of enrolled students.

About 1% of freshmen are from countries other than the US. Students living in the US make up 99% of incoming freshmen.

Housing and Meals

Wofford College provides on-campus housing for 1,221 of its 1,350 (full-time) students (as of 2007).

Wofford College Athletics

School sports include football, basketball, baseball, and track. Wofford College is in the Southern Conference for major sports.

Wofford College offers financial aid for athletes. Of students receiving athletic financial aid, 36 male students received the aid (men were 75% of those receiving aid) and 12 women were awarded financial aid based on athletics (representing 25% of students receiving such aid) .
